What affects the price

When you start planning a fireplace installation, the final bill depends on a few major factors. Choosing between a simple electric unit, a gas insert, or a full wood-burning masonry build creates the biggest difference in cost. You also have to consider the existing setup of your home; running new gas lines or venting through a roof will naturally add labor hours compared to a straightforward swap. Finishing materials like custom stonework or mantel pieces also shift the total.

About this service

Repair services address issues like ignition failure, pilot light problems, or inconsistent flame levels. You need a repair technician if your fireplace won't turn on, produces an unusual smell, or shows signs of soot buildup. Avoid attempting to fix gas components yourself, as these require professional handling to prevent leaks. The cost depends on the specific replacement parts needed and the labor time involved. Can you explain gas fireplace service in Grand Rapids?

Gas fireplace service in Grand Rapids includes routine maintenance and repairs to ensure safe and efficient operation. This involves inspecting the burner, pilot assembly, and venting system. What are the benefits of a fireplace inspection in Grand Rapids?

Fireplace inspections in Grand Rapids are crucial for safety and performance. They identify potential issues like creosote buildup, structural damage, or venting problems that could lead to hazards.
